如何建立VPN服务器

建立 VPN 服务器可以帮助用户安全地访问网络,并保护在线隐私。本文将详细介绍如何建立自己的 VPN 服务器,包括所需的工具、步骤和常见问题解答。

什么是 VPN 服务器

VPN(虚拟专用网络)服务器是一种允许用户通过公共网络(如互联网)安全地连接到私人网络的技术。VPN 服务器通过加密数据流,确保用户在网络上的隐私和安全。

建立 VPN 服务器的好处

  • 提高安全性:通过加密用户的网络流量,VPN 服务器可以保护用户数据不被黑客窃取。
  • 访问受限制内容:使用 VPN 可以绕过地理限制,访问某些地区无法访问的网站或服务。
  • 匿名上网:VPN 可以隐藏用户的真实 IP 地址,使用户的在线活动更具匿名性。

建立 VPN 服务器所需的工具

在建立 VPN 服务器之前,您需要一些工具和资源:

  • 服务器:您需要一台服务器,可以是云服务器或本地服务器。
  • 操作系统:通常使用 Linux 服务器,如 Ubuntu、CentOS 等。
  • VPN 软件:选择合适的 VPN 软件,如 OpenVPN、WireGuard 等。
  • 公共 IP 地址:您的服务器需要一个公共 IP 地址,才能让外部设备访问。

如何建立 VPN 服务器

以下是建立 VPN 服务器的基本步骤:

步骤一:准备服务器

  1. 选择云服务提供商(如 AWS、Google Cloud、DigitalOcean 等),并创建一个服务器实例。
  2. 安装您选择的操作系统(建议使用 Linux 系统)。

步骤二:安装 VPN 软件

  1. 更新系统包:
    bash
    sudo apt-get update
    sudo apt-get upgrade

  2. 安装 OpenVPN(以 Ubuntu 为例):
    bash
    sudo apt-get install openvpn easy-rsa

步骤三:配置 VPN 服务器

  1. 复制 Easy-RSA 到 /etc/openvpn
    bash
    make-cadir ~/openvpn-ca

  2. 配置证书:根据提示填写相关信息。

  3. 生成 CA 证书和密钥:
    bash
    cd ~/openvpn-ca
    source vars
    ./clean-all
    ./build-ca

  4. 生成服务器密钥和证书:
    bash
    ./build-key-server server

步骤四:配置 OpenVPN

  1. 编辑服务器配置文件 /etc/openvpn/server.conf,设置必要的参数,如 IP 范围、端口号等。

  2. 启动 OpenVPN 服务器:
    bash
    sudo systemctl start openvpn@server

  3. 设置开机自启:
    bash
    sudo systemctl enable openvpn@server

步骤五:配置防火墙

确保您的服务器防火墙允许 VPN 连接:

  • 使用 ufw 进行配置:
    bash
    sudo ufw allow 1194/udp
    sudo ufw allow OpenSSH
    sudo ufw enable

步骤六:客户端配置

  1. 在客户端计算机上安装 OpenVPN。
  2. 下载服务器生成的客户端配置文件并导入。
  3. 连接到 VPN 服务器:
    bash
    sudo openvpn –config client.ovpn

常见问题解答

如何选择 VPN 软件?

选择 VPN 软件时,您应考虑以下几点:

  • 安全性:选择有良好加密算法的软件。
  • 兼容性:确保软件能够在您的设备上运行。
  • 易用性:优先选择用户界面友好的软件。

VPN 服务器是否真的可以保护隐私?

是的,VPN 服务器可以加密用户的网络流量,从而保护用户的在线隐私。但需注意选择信誉良好的 VPN 服务提供商,以避免数据泄露。

在家中可以建立 VPN 服务器吗?

当然可以。您可以使用家中的计算机或路由器来建立 VPN 服务器,只需确保您的 ISP 提供的 IP 地址是静态的。

建立 VPN 服务器的成本是多少?

建立 VPN 服务器的成本取决于您选择的服务器类型和配置。云服务器的月费大约在几美元到几十美元之间。

我该如何测试我的 VPN 连接?

您可以使用 IP 地址检测网站(如 whatismyip.com)来检查您的真实 IP 是否被隐藏,从而验证 VPN 是否正常工作。

通过以上步骤,您应该能够成功建立并配置自己的 VPN 服务器。如果有任何问题,请随时查阅相关资料或寻求技术支持。

正文完